Castle Partnership has delivered a high quality travel service to patients and non - patients for over 20 years.

We are a registered Yellow Fever centre and have a team of experienced and trained nurses to deliver the service across our three sites.

Our nurses attend regular updated and refresher courses to keep them up to date with changes and use the Nathnac travel guidance system to advise patients of vaccine needs depending on holiday locations and holiday arrangements.

We recommend that you contact the Travel Clinic at least eight weeks in advance of travel to allow plenty of time for administration of any immunisations.  If we are contacted less than eight weeks prior to travel we may not have the availability to accomodate you. If Appointment is for Yellow Fever Only
This will be a 20 minute appointment as you will need advice along with the injection and issue of International Certificate. Cover lasts for 10 years and should be given at least 10 days prior to travel.

Malaria
The nurse will arrange for a prescription at a cost (payable at the appointment). You will also have to pay for the tablets at the pharmacy.

Rabies
All requests for rabies require a payment in advance. All appointments can only be booked once payment is received and vaccine ordered.

Sunset over the oceanJapanese Encephalitis
We have recently introduced the new, improved Japanese encephalitis immunisation which we offer to adult travellers. This is a course of two immunisations, given four weeks apart. The course should be completed 7 days before travel.

Cholera
Advise that any request for cholera requires a payment in advance. Appointments can only be booked once payment has been received and vaccine ordered.

Appointment Times
When you contact the surgery our receptionist will take some details from you and arrange for you to be telephoned back to organise an appropriate appointment. As a minimum it will be 20 minutes however it could be up to 50 minutes depending on the number of people travelling, the type of holiday and the number of countries to be visited. Subsequent appointments may be needed depending on number of vaccinations to be given.
At your appointment the Practice Nurse will be able to offer you advice, administer your vaccinations and issue any certificates required. She will also arrange any further appointments should they be necessary.
You will be required to pay for any vaccinations administered at the time you attend the appointment.
